The second workshop in the Heritage Toolbox: North East Lincolnshire programme focuses on building inclusive creative communities. Exact location for workshop 2 is TBC but will be happening in Grimsby.
Heritage, culture, and community projects thrive when they are relevant, accessible, and shaped by the people around them. In this interactive session, we’ll explore practical ways to broaden participation, remove barriers, and build meaningful relationships with diverse audiences and communities.
Delivered by Heritage Lincolnshire and the Heritage Network, this workshop combines practical tools, discussion, and examples from around the UK to help you embed inclusion into your work. It is part of five workshops commissioned by Create North East Lincolnshire supporting heritage, community, and culture organisations across the region in 2026.

About Heritage Network
The Heritage Network is the UK membership body for community organisations, charities and social enterprises that are saving, restoring and managing historic buildings, parks, gardens, structures and landscapes. The Heritage Network brings together more than 1000 members across the UK, empowering people to rescue and reuse historic buildings and spaces through peer-to-peer support, expert advice, and learning and networking events.
About Heritage Lincolnshire:
Heritage Lincolnshire is a local charity dedicated to preserving the history and heritage of the county for the benefit of all who live and work in the area. We have over 30 years experience planning and delivering heritage projects, our work includes historic building regeneration, research, volunteering, community archaeology and the management of historic sites and monuments.
